Recommended Materials
NBR (Nitrile)
Temperature Range: -40°C to +120°C
Key Benefits: Excellent fuel and oil resistance, cost-effective
Applications: Fuel system seals, engine gaskets, transmission components
HNBR
Temperature Range: -40°C to +150°C
Key Benefits: Superior resistance to heat, ozone, and modern fuels
Applications: Turbocharger systems, high-pressure fuel rails, under-hood seals
FKM (Fluoroelastomer)
Temperature Range: -20°C to +200°C
Key Benefits: Outstanding chemical resistance and low compression set
Applications: Engine seals, EV battery thermal management systems
EPDM & Silicone
Temperature Range: -50°C to +180°C
Key Benefits: Excellent weathering, steam, and coolant resistance
Applications: Cooling systems, HVAC components, exterior weatherseals
Specific Applications
Powertrain & Driveline
Crankshaft seals, valve cover gaskets, transmission seals, and differential gaskets engineered for long-term reliability under high loads.
Fuel & Emissions Systems
Low-permeation seals, injector O-rings, vapor management gaskets, and sealing systems compatible with ethanol and alternative fuels.
Electric Vehicle Platforms
Battery pack seals, coolant lines, thermal interface materials, and dielectric seals designed for EV power electronics and charging systems.
Chassis & Interior Systems
Brake system seals, steering components, NVH isolation mounts, and interior weatherseals that improve comfort and longevity.
